Megosztás a következőn keresztül:


Save-AzureVhd

Engedélyezi a .vhd-rendszerképek letöltését.

Feljegyzés

A jelen dokumentációban hivatkozott parancsmagok az Azure Service Manager (ASM) API-kat használó örökölt Azure-erőforrások kezelésére szolgálnak. Ez az örökölt PowerShell-modul nem ajánlott új erőforrások létrehozásakor, mivel az ASM a kivonásra van ütemezve. További információkért lásd az Azure Service Manager kivonását.

Az Az PowerShell-modul az ajánlott PowerShell-modul az Azure Resource Manager-erőforrások PowerShell-lel való kezeléséhez.

Syntax

Save-AzureVhd
    [-Source] <Uri>
    [-LocalFilePath] <FileInfo>
    [[-NumberOfThreads] <Int32>]
    [[-StorageKey] <String>]
    [-OverWrite]
    [-Profile <AzureSMProfile>]
    [-InformationAction <ActionPreference>]
    [-InformationVariable <String>]
    [<CommonParameters>]

Description

A Save-AzureVhd parancsmag lehetővé teszi a .vhd-rendszerképek letöltését egy olyan blobból, amelyben azokat egy fájlba tárolják. Paraméterekkel rendelkezik a letöltési folyamat konfigurálásához azoknak a letöltőszálaknak a megadásával, amelyek a megadott elérési úton már létező fájlt használják vagy felülírják.

A Save-AzureVhd nem végez VHD-formátumkonverziót, és a blob letöltése folyamatban van.

Példák

1. példa: VHD-fájl letöltése

PS C:\> Save-AzureVhd -Source "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d"

Ez a parancs letölt egy .vhd fájlt.

2. példa: VHD-fájl letöltése és a helyi fájl felülírása

PS C:\> Save-AzureVhd -Source "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-Overwrite

Ez a parancs letölt egy .vhd fájlt, és felülírja a cél elérési útján található fájlokat.

3. példa: VHD-fájl letöltése és a szálak számának megadása

PS C:\> Save-AzureVhd -Source "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-NumberOfThreads 32

Ez a parancs letölt egy .vhd fájlt, és megadja a szálak számát.

4. példa: VHD-fájl letöltése és a tárkulcs megadása

PS C:\> Save-AzureVhd -Source "http://contosoaccount.blob.core.windows.net/vhdstore/win7baseimage.vhd" -LocalFilePath "C:\vhd\Win7Image.vhd" -StorageKey "zNvcH0r5vAGmC5AbwEtpcyWCMyBd3eMDbdaa4ua6kwxq6vTZH3Y+sw=="

Ez a parancs letölt egy .vhd fájlt, és megadja a tárkulcsot.

Paraméterek

-InformationAction

Meghatározza, hogy ez a parancsmag hogyan reagál egy információs eseményre.

A paraméter elfogadható értékei a következők:

  • Folytatás
  • Mellőzés
  • Érdeklődik
  • SilentlyContinue
  • Leállítás
  • Felfüggesztés
Típus:ActionPreference
Aliasok:infa
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-InformationVariable

Egy információs változót ad meg.

Típus:String
Aliasok:iv
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-LocalFilePath

Megadja a helyi fájl elérési útját.

Típus:FileInfo
Aliasok:lf
Position:2
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-NumberOfThreads

Megadja, hogy hány letöltési szálat használ a parancsmag a letöltés során.

Típus:Int32
Aliasok:th
Position:3
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-OverWrite

Megadja, hogy ez a parancsmag törölje a LocalFilePath fájl által megadott fájlt, ha létezik.

Típus:SwitchParameter
Aliasok:o
Position:5
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:True
Helyettesítő karakterek elfogadása:False

-Profile

Azt az Azure-profilt adja meg, amelyből a parancsmag beolvassa. Ha nem ad meg profilt, ez a parancsmag a helyi alapértelmezett profilból olvas be.

Típus:AzureSMProfile
Position:Named
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False

-Source

Megadja a blob egységes erőforrás-azonosítóját (URI) a fájlban Azure.

Típus:Uri
Aliasok:src
Position:1
Alapértelmezett érték:None
Kötelező:True
Folyamatbemenet elfogadása:True
Helyettesítő karakterek elfogadása:False

-StorageKey

A Blob Storage-fiók tárolási kulcsát adja meg. Ha nincs megadva, a Save-AzureVhd megkísérli meghatározni a fiók tárolási kulcsát az Azure-ból származó SourceUri-ban.

Típus:String
Aliasok:sk
Position:4
Alapértelmezett érték:None
Kötelező:False
Folyamatbemenet elfogadása:False
Helyettesítő karakterek elfogadása:False